BT AF GALLIS, J PIQUEMAL, S LAMBERT, J SERGENT, P ROUSSEAU, V AS 1:;2:;3:;4:;5:; FF 1:;2:;3:;4:;5:; UR https://archimer.ifremer.fr/doc/1983/acte-1251.pdf LA French DT Proceedings paper DE ;Chelon labrosus;Mugilidae;Pisces;Gills;Muscles;Oxygen consumption;Respiration;Ions;Water balance;Osmoregulation;Salinity effects AB Oxygen consumption, water, K super(+) and Na super(+) contents were measured in white muscle, red muscle and gill epithelium in the mullet Chelon labrosus) in relation with the duration of fresh water or sea water (1500mOsm) adaptation. The unit respiratory activities in gill and red muscle where respectively 5 and 3 timesmore elevated than in white muscle. The pericellular K super(+)/Na super(+) ratio of the 3 tissues decreased with the fresh water adaptation duration. In the gill, the intracellular K super(+)/Na super(+) ratio was stable while the parameter decreased strongly in the white muscle.
